960 ml of beef stock equals approximately 4.06 cups. This conversion is essential for recipes that require precise measurements, especially when using an air fryer for dishes like stews or casseroles. Whether you're following a British or American recipe, knowing this conversion ensures your dish turns out perfectly every time.

How to Measure 960 ml of Beef Stock Without a Measuring Cup
If you don't have a measuring cup, you can use a standard mug or glass. A typical UK mug holds about 250 ml, so 960 ml would be just under 4 mugs. For accuracy, consider investing in a kitchen scale or measuring jug. This method works for all liquids, not just beef stock.

Common Mistakes When Measuring Beef Stock
One mistake is confusing fluid ounces with millilitres, which can throw off your measurements. Another is using a heaped cup instead of a level one, leading to inaccuracies. To avoid these errors, use proper measuring tools and follow the recipe closely.
